Hay hay
Seen alot of you guys are rolling with the front ends filled and smoothed which IMO looks absolutely class but! I was wondering where abouts you guys fix your plates when on the road and how?
Any photos would be excellent as I'm thinking of having mine done
Cheers chaps

Post by: jonnym on February 09, 2013, 05:32:08 pm
http://www.ebay.co.uk/itm/360484695988?ssPageName=STRK:MEWNX:IT&_trksid=p3984.m1439.l2649

£14.79 all in for 10 20mmX5mm neodymium disc magnets.

I got some to put mine on with and they are strong. If the plate is going to fall off, it will be through the magnets not being glued down properly! I've used the no more nails thing for attach my magnets.
Title: Re: NUMBER PLATES
Post by: MC71 on February 09, 2013, 05:37:05 pm
I've got a OEM American smoothed grill and carry 2 plates, 1 on the car and 1 in the boot. 1 is held in place with magnets, the other is held in place by double sided suction cups.

I have 16X 20mm X 3mm N35 Neodymium magnets, 8 on reverse of the plate and 8 on the reverse of the grill. I don't have any pics of the magnets attached to my car but there is guide on them....
